AN EGYPTIAN BLACK GRANITE SOLAR CLOCK GNOMON
Late Period, 712-332 B.C.
One side with a small inscribed shrine with cavetto cornice in shallow raised relief, another side with a shallow sunk relief of Re-Harakhty wearing a sun disc and uraeus and holding a wadj-scepter and an ankh-sign, with a column of hieroglyphs reading "Re-Horakhty illuminates the two lands with his ray," with another inscription on the slightly wider base reading "... revered before all the gods, the prophet of ... Ahmose"
2 13/16in. (7.2cm.) high
